What Are Mortgage Loan Pre-Approvals?

A home loan pre-approval serves as a stamp of approval from lenders confirming your financial readiness to buy a home. Before you get pre-approved, the lender will evaluate your debt-to-income ratio and creditworthiness. Upon approval, you will receive a statement that serves as their conditional commitment to lending you money to buy your home while also showing how much they are willing to give you.

Pre-approval Vs Prequalification - What's The Difference?

A prequalification gives you a rough idea of how much you can borrow based on what you tell the lender about your finances. Pre-approval, on the other hand, means the lender has checked and confirmed your financial information, giving you a conditional thumbs-up for a specific loan amount.

When Should You Get Pre-Approved?

You can get approved for a mortgage in as little as one business day if your paperwork is in order, while other lenders may take longer. Pre-approvals are usually valid for 90 days. However, some lenders may keep it valid for 30 or 60 days.

We recommend you start before looking for a home to ensure you can make an offer on the home you like on time.

Do Pre-approvals Affect Your Credit Score?

Before you get preapproved for a mortgage, lenders carry out a hard pull of your credit to check your score, temporarily lowering it by a few points. However, you will have a 45-day window in which multiple credit score inquiries will be considered on your credit report. Are you worried about denial? You can ask the lender why your home loan pre approval was denied and address the issue.

Eligibility Requirements for Pre-Approval

When seeking pre-approval for a mortgage loan in Kendall County, Texas, lenders evaluate several key factors to determine your eligibility. These criteria help ensure you can afford the home and manage repayments effectively. Understanding these requirements can streamline your application process with Summit Lending.

Credit Score Thresholds and Importance: A strong credit score is crucial for mortgage pre-approval. Lenders typically require a minimum FICO score of 620 for conventional loans, though scores above 740 often secure better interest rates. In Kendall County, where the housing market is competitive, a higher credit score can make your offer more attractive to sellers. If your score is lower, explore options like FHA loans, which may accept scores as low as 580 with a larger down payment. Check our Mortgage Loans page for more details on loan types that fit various credit profiles.

Debt-to-Income Ratio Guidelines: Your debt-to-income (DTI) ratio measures your monthly debt payments against your gross monthly income. Lenders prefer a front-end DTI (housing costs) below 28% and a back-end DTI (all debts) under 36%, though some programs allow up to 43-50%. For Texas residents in Kendall County, maintaining a low DTI is essential due to local property taxes and insurance costs. Use our Loan Calculator to estimate how your debts impact affordability.

Employment and Income Verification Processes: Stable employment and verifiable income are foundational for pre-approval. Lenders require at least two years of steady work history, pay stubs for the last 30 days, W-2s or tax returns for two years, and sometimes employer verification. Self-employed applicants in Kendall County may need additional documentation like profit and loss statements. Our experienced Loan Officers can guide you through this verification to ensure a smooth process.

Down Payment Expectations Tailored to Texas Regulations: Texas law supports various down payment assistance programs, especially for first-time buyers. Conventional loans often require 3-20% down, while FHA loans need as little as 3.5%. In Kendall County, state initiatives like the Texas Homebuyer Program can provide grants or seconds to reduce your upfront costs. Step-by-Step Guide to Getting Pre-Approved

Getting pre-approved for a mortgage loan in Kendall County, Texas, is a crucial first step in the home buying process. It helps you understand your budget and shows sellers you're a serious buyer. At Summit Lending, our experienced loan officers can guide you through this process. Follow these steps to get started:

  1. Gather Necessary Financial Documents: Begin by collecting key documents that demonstrate your financial stability. This includes recent pay stubs (typically the last 30 days), the past two years of tax returns, and bank statements for the last two to three months. If you're self-employed, you'll also need profit and loss statements. Having these ready will speed up your application. For more details on what to prepare, visit our Pre-Approval page.
  2. Complete a Pre-Approval Application with a Lender: Once your documents are organized, submit a pre-approval application to a trusted lender like Summit Lending. You can start this online or by contacting one of our loan officers via our Contact Us page. Provide accurate information about your income, assets, debts, and the type of loan you're seeking, such as a purchase loan. Our team serves Kendall County and can tailor the application to your needs.
  3. Undergo a Credit Check and Financial Review: Your lender will perform a credit check to assess your credit score and history, along with a thorough review of your financial information. This step determines your eligibility and potential interest rates. Be prepared for this, and if you have questions about improving your credit, check our Blog for helpful tips from the mortgage industry.
  4. Receive Your Pre-Approval Letter and Understand Its Validity Period: After the review, you'll receive a pre-approval letter outlining the loan amount you qualify for. This letter is typically valid for 60 to 90 days, so plan your home search accordingly. Use it to make competitive offers in Kendall County. Local Considerations for Kendall County Residents

Kendall County, Texas, offers a blend of rural charm and suburban convenience, making it an attractive location for homebuyers seeking a peaceful lifestyle close to urban amenities. As you pursue pre-approval for a mortgage, understanding local factors can help you make informed decisions tailored to this area.

The local housing market in Kendall County has seen steady growth, driven by its proximity to San Antonio. Recent trends indicate a median home price around $450,000, with values appreciating about 5-7% annually due to demand from commuters and families. Inventory remains moderate, favoring sellers in popular spots like Boerne, so getting pre-approved early can strengthen your position in competitive bidding. For more on purchase loans, explore our resources.

Texas property taxes significantly influence your overall affordability and pre-approval amount. Kendall County's effective property tax rate hovers around 1.8-2.0%, higher than the national average, which means budgeting for these costs is crucial. Homeowners insurance in this region also factors in risks like hailstorms and flooding, potentially adding $1,500-$2,500 annually to your expenses. During pre-approval, lenders will incorporate these into your debt-to-income ratio to ensure sustainable payments. Use our loan calculator to estimate how taxes and insurance impact your monthly budget.

Navigating rural and suburban areas in Kendall County requires attention to unique aspects. Many properties are on larger lots with septic systems or well water, so inspections for these are essential before closing. The county's location, just 30-45 minutes from San Antonio, appeals to those wanting city access without the hustle—think quick drives to jobs, shopping, or entertainment. Handling Insufficient Credit History

One frequent obstacle is having a limited or insufficient credit history, which can make lenders hesitant to approve your mortgage pre-approval. This is particularly common for younger buyers or those new to credit. To overcome this, start by obtaining a free credit report from major bureaus and review it for any errors. If your history is thin, consider adding positive credit lines, such as a secured credit card or becoming an authorized user on a family member's account with good standing. Building even a short history of on-time payments can boost your score. For personalized advice, visit our Pre-Approval page or contact our team at Contact Us.

Managing High Debt Levels

High existing debt, such as student loans, credit card balances, or car payments, can lower your debt-to-income (DTI) ratio, making it harder to qualify for pre-approval. Lenders typically prefer a DTI below 43%. To address this, prioritize paying down high-interest debts first and avoid new credit applications during the process. Understand How to Maintain Your Pre-Approval Status Until Closing
To keep your pre-approval valid, avoid making major financial changes like applying for new credit, making large purchases, or changing jobs. Continue providing updated financial documents as needed.
